DM-M3

The DM-M3 has drilled millions of meters in coal overburden but is also punching many holes in hard rock too. Providing customers with up to 71.6 m (235 ft) of overall drilling depths, the DM-M3 continues to drill blastholes day in and day out.

DM-M3
• The robust DM-M3 mainframe and tower design ensure a high asset life even in some of the toughest mining conditions. The double cut structural tower lacing ensures a strong tower structure without the added weight of less efficient designs.
• A spacious FOPS (Falling Object Protective Structure) rated cab with electric over hydraulic controls that are common with the DM series, make it easy to operate, especially for drillers who have experience in other DM series machines.
 
• With drills that have over 100,000 hours, its easy to see why the DM-M3 is called upon to do the job.
 
• Ample air for bailing of deep angle holes with a 73.6 cubic meter/minute (2,600 cfm) air compressor.
 
• Angle drilling package for 0-30 degrees in 5 degree increments.
